“Smile” was composed by Charlie Chaplin as part of the soundtrack
for his 1936 film, Modern Times. 
John Coltrane – b. 23 September 1926 (Hamlet, NC); d. 17 July
1967. Interestingly, the St. John Coltrane
African Orthodox Church in Sa Francisco, incorporates Coltrane’s music into
its liturgy.
